Barn Siding Installation in Stamford, CT
Barn siding installation involves attaching durable exterior panels to the walls of a barn or similar outbuilding, providing both protection and aesthetic appeal. This service covers a variety of projects, including new barn constructions, updates to existing structures, or repairs to damaged siding. Homeowners often seek barn siding installation to enhance the appearance of their property, improve weather resistance, or increase the longevity of their outbuildings.
Before requesting barn siding installation, property owners typically want to understand the types of siding materials available, such as wood, vinyl, or metal, and how each option suits their climate and maintenance preferences. It's also helpful to consider the scope of the project, including whether existing siding needs removal or repair, and to clarify any specific style or durability requirements to ensure the finished result aligns with their property's needs.

Common Barn Siding Installation Jobs
Barn Siding Installation - enhances the exterior appearance and durability of barn structures.
Wood Siding - provides a traditional look with natural materials suitable for rural or farm settings.
Vinyl Siding - offers low-maintenance options that resist weather and require minimal upkeep.
Metal Siding - adds strength and longevity, ideal for barns exposed to harsh elements.
Insulated Siding - improves energy efficiency by reducing heat transfer in barn interiors.

Barn Siding Installation Questions
What is barn siding installation? It involves attaching wooden siding to a barn or outbuilding to enhance its appearance and protect the structure from weather.
What types of barn siding are commonly used? Popular options include board and batten, shiplap, and reclaimed wood, each offering different aesthetic and durability qualities.
Is barn siding installation suitable for historic properties? Yes, it can be customized to match the original style or to provide a new, rustic look for historic or vintage structures.
What should property owners consider before installing barn siding? It's important to evaluate the existing structure, select appropriate materials, and ensure proper weatherproofing for long-lasting results.
